The start of Friday's series opener between the Mets and Royals in Kansas City has been delayed due to inclement weather.
First pitch was originally scheduled for 8:10 p.m. but will now take place at 9:30 p.m.
When the action gets underway, New York will be looking to bounce back after being swept by the Baltimore Orioles in a doubleheader on Thursday.
Kodai Senga takes the mound for the Mets, making his return from the injured list.
The right-hander was a bit shaky during his lone rehab appearance, but he had been pitching spectacularly prior to suffering the hamstring injury, posting a 1.47 ERA across 13 outings.
He'll be opposed by former Met Michael Wacha, who has pitched to a 3.83 ERA on the season.
Kansas City's pitching staff has been tremendous on the year, but Wacha has dropped his last three outings, allowing a total of 12 runs over that span.
